Are you up for the challenge to take Global Talent Management to the next level?

The job of Group function Talent Management is to ensure that people at Ericsson have the capabilities to continue drive our mission of a connected, intelligent and sustainable world and that they can join a continuous development process that helps them to be the best version of themselves.

We do this by designing, developing, implementing and running world class talent management processes that supports 100 000 experts and leaders around the world to deliver value to our customers - every day. The core of our work centers around culture, performance management, succession planning, engagement, talent and leadership development and diversity & inclusion.

Everything we do is guided by our vision, the corporate business strategy and our people philosophies. We work closely with the business to maximize the impact of the talent initiatives.

The Subject Matter Expert Role

The job title does not do justice to this important job!

This role will work with three different expertise areas. One is to support the other SME areas (Talent Acquisition, Total Rewards, People Analytics and Learning & Development) to continue the work of cooperating and integrating our initiatives to other HR processes that are either feeding into the talent management area or where we provide insights and input into other processes.
The other area is to support our succession planning initiatives. This process is now moving into a new and broader scope in our organisation.
And the third area is leading the development of digital solutions to all Talent management areas in co-operation with other team members and with other functions. The role will also drive the application and use of data to guide decisions and monitor impact for all the Talent Management areas.

All our team members, and this role, works with problem definitions, risk mitigation, solutions design and implementation and running different processes, ways of working and initiatives.
The demand of our stakeholders and the nature of the work in our group will also engage you in other projects and processes - often in co-operation with colleagues in and outside of the team.

The role reports to the Global Head of Talent Management

The main responsibilities
* Support the SMEs driving the other talent management processes to continue the work of linking the work and processes with other people processes.
* Support the existing succession planning process for critical corporate roles.
* Support the expansion of the succession planning process, design, deliver and run for other critical roles in the organization.
* Plan and drive the digitalization of the talent management processes utilizing the current and developing solutions in the company.
* Head up the work to define, capture and analyze relevant data to provide input for informed decision making and measurement of impact.
